The big problem I have with GMS is that Google is moving core functionality of the open AOSP into the closed and proprietary GMS. They're exploiting the openness of Linux without contributing back to the community. Also, they made the Android name by being open but now that they have the name they're trying to make the whole thing proprietary and leave the Android community with little more than an empty shell. The way they are doing their licensing agreements is squeezing out independent vendors in favor of large companies like Samsung, HTC, and LG.
